Before you apply
- Confirm with the manager that the rental is still available.
- Ask for their written screening criteria before paying any fee.
- Confirm application fees and the total move-in cost (deposit, first month, any pet deposit).
- Have identification, proof of income, rental history, and references ready to provide.
- Confirm the pet, parking, utility, lease-term, and deposit rules in writing.
- Apply only through the manager or brokerage’s own verified application process — never a link from an unverified third party.
A checklist, not advice — every manager sets their own criteria, and Hawaiʻi’s Landlord-Tenant Code (know your rights) governs what they may ask and hold.
